RDMA/rtrs: Enable the same selective signal for heartbeat and IO
On idle session, because we do not do signal for heartbeat, it will overflow the send queue after sometime. To avoid that, we need to enable the signal for heartbeat. To do that, add a new member signal_interval in rtrs_path, which will set min of queue_depth and SERVICE_CON_QUEUE_DEPTH, and track it for both heartbeat and IO, so the sq queue full accounting is correct.
